Sounds good!
Manuel Antonio is about 1 hr south of Hermosa if you decide you want to tour the Nat Park and enjoy the beautiful beaches there. Closed on Mondays.
Hermosa is a beautiful black sand beach
which is nice for a stroll and body/board surfing.

On second thought not sure why you picked Playa Hermosa unless you want to surf. We spent a couple nights there on our first west coast CR tip.
It would have been better for us to go the extra distance to Manuel Antonio as the area is much more beautiful and especially in the Park or Playa Biesanz.
